Water Remediation in Phoenix, AZ

Water remediation services involve the removal of excess water from residential properties caused by leaks, flooding, or plumbing failures. These services typically cover projects such as water extraction from flooded areas, drying and dehumidifying affected spaces, and addressing moisture issues in basements, crawl spaces, or walls. Homeowners seeking water remediation often want to understand the extent of water damage, the types of materials affected, and the best methods to prevent mold growth or structural deterioration following water intrusion.

Before requesting water remediation, property owners usually want to know about the scope of work required, including whether structural repairs or mold mitigation are necessary. It is also common to inquire about the equipment used, the timeline for drying and cleanup, and any precautions needed to protect health and safety during the process. Clear understanding of these factors can help homeowners make informed decisions and ensure their property is properly restored after water-related incidents.

Common Water Remediation Jobs

Water Damage Cleanup - removal of excess water from affected areas to prevent further damage.

Mold Remediation - professional removal of mold growth caused by water intrusion.

Sewage Backup Removal - safe cleanup and sanitation of contaminated areas from sewage spills.

Water Leak Repair - fixing leaks to stop ongoing water damage and reduce moisture issues.

Contaminant Removal - extraction of harmful substances from water sources to improve safety.

Water Testing Services - assessment of water quality to identify potential contamination risks.

Water Remediation Questions

What types of water issues require remediation? Water remediation addresses problems such as flooding, sewage backups, and persistent leaks that cause water damage or mold growth in properties.

How can water remediation improve property safety? It removes excess moisture and contaminants, reducing risks of mold, structural damage, and health hazards associated with water exposure.

What common projects involve water remediation services? Projects often include flood cleanup, sewage spill response, pipe burst repairs, and water damage restoration after storms or plumbing failures.

What should property owners know before starting water remediation? Proper assessment and prompt action are essential to prevent further damage and ensure thorough cleanup of affected areas.
